Does anyone here uses Linux as a daily driver as an engineering student ? by Prasadhegde in Btechtards

[–]ashtraxk 0 points1 point  (0 children)

i have been arch linux continuously for about 2 years now. The most important thing is to make sure your hardware is well supported, which in my case, everything in my laptop works ootb, because of which it has been a pleasant experience so far.

although there were a few hiccups in the beginning, took me around 2-3 months to properly understand how everything works, how to maintain your system, and not break it. how to move away for windows only apps etc. i also game occasionally and it works flawlessly 99% of the times.
